"Jestem twój" set for world premiere at Montreal

The film Jestem twój by Mariusz Grzegorzek was invited to the main competition at one of the most important international film festivals.

 

Jestem twój will compete with 19 other films from around the world for the Grand Prix of the Americas at this year’s Montreal World Film Festival, lasting from 27 August-7 September.

Grzegorzek adapted the screenplay for Jestem twój from the play I Am Yours by Canadian writer Judith Thompson. The film tells the story of Marta, a 30-year-old doctor who loses control over her life. She rejects her loving husband and by chance meets a young criminal, Artur, who falls in love with her.

 

Their sudden intimacy produces an unwanted pregnancy, which Marta wants to terminate. But Artur wants to save the baby, and his mother supports him. Alicja, Marta’s sister, also tries to help, although her life is an emotional wreck. Secrets, masks, and hidden obsessions burst onto the screen.

Among the actors playing in the film are Dorota Kolak, Roma Gąsiorowska, Małgorzata Buczkowska-Szlenkier, and Mariusz Ostrowski.

Grzegorzek is a film and theatre director, professor at the Polish National Film, Television and Theatre School in Łódź, art director, graphics designer, and co-owner of the Krakatau production company. He has received many awards at film and theatre festivals in Poland and abroad.

Krakatau produced the film, which is co-financed by the Polish Film Institute.
